[Auszug] The human T-lymphotropic retroviruses (HTLVs) share many properties, including preferred tropism for T lymphocytes bearing the CD4 (T4) antigen, similar modes of transmission and, probably, African origin. They also differ significantly from each other, forming two distinct groups. HTLV-I13'16, a ...
